Alliance Medical has an exciting opening for a skilled PET CT Radiographer/Technologist at Freeman Hospital and South Tees PET-CT Centres. The ideal candidate should have an HCPC or equivalent registration, nuclear medicine background, and be able to perform IV cannulation. Experience in PET-CT is a plus, but training will be provided for those who need it. A patient-focused attitude and good communication skills are crucial. Flexibility to work across multiple sites is necessary.
